A 28-year-old West Fair Street woman reported to police Tuesday night that as she was standing on Ashby Street, near Palmetto Street a Negro man drove up, placed a gun at her back and carried her to some woods off Hill Street and criminally assaulted her three times.
The assault is alleged to have occurred near the City Construction Department on Hill Street. After the man had assaulted her the third time, said the woman, she managed to escape him.
At this time no positive evidence has been established that the woman was raped, officers, however, reported that the woman suffered a bruised left eye.
